Archiving and Backup Strategies Using Compressed Files

Archiving and backup strategies are essential components of data management for individuals and organizations alike. Compressed files offer an efficient and versatile solution for storing and safeguarding data through archiving and backup processes. Here are several strategies for utilizing compressed files in archiving and backup operations:

1. Data Compression: Compressing data before archiving or backup helps reduce storage requirements and optimize disk space utilization. By using compression algorithms such as ZIP, RAR, or 7z, individuals and organizations can significantly reduce the size of archived files without compromising data integrity. This allows for more efficient storage and transmission of archived data, particularly for large datasets or multimedia files.

2. Incremental Backups: Implementing incremental backup strategies with compressed files helps optimize backup processes and minimize storage overhead. Rather than backing up entire datasets each time, incremental backups only capture and store changes made since the last backup. By compressing and archiving incremental backups, organizations can efficiently manage version control and data retention while conserving storage space.

3. Scheduled Backup Jobs: Automating backup processes through scheduled backup jobs ensures regular and consistent data backups without manual intervention. Compressed files facilitate scheduled backups by allowing administrators to compress and archive data at predetermined intervals, such as daily, weekly, or monthly. This ensures that critical data is backed up regularly and securely, reducing the risk of data loss due to hardware failures, human error, or cyber threats.

4. Offsite Backup Storage: Storing compressed backup files offsite or in the cloud provides an additional layer of protection against data loss. By leveraging cloud storage services or remote backup servers, organizations can replicate compressed backup files to geographically diverse locations, reducing the risk of data loss due to localized disasters or physical damage to onsite storage infrastructure. Compressed backup files can be encrypted for enhanced security during transmission and storage in offsite locations.

5. Data Encryption: Encrypting compressed backup files helps protect sensitive data from unauthorized access and ensure compliance with data protection regulations. By encrypting archived data using strong encryption algorithms, such as AES or RSA, organizations can safeguard sensitive information against unauthorized disclosure or tampering. Encrypted compressed files provide an additional layer of security for archived data, particularly when stored in offsite or cloud-based backup repositories.

6. Version Control: Maintaining version control of compressed backup files allows organizations to track changes and restore previous versions of archived data as needed. By appending timestamps or version numbers to compressed backup filenames, administrators can easily identify and manage different backup iterations. Version-controlled compressed files facilitate efficient data recovery and rollback procedures, enabling organizations to recover from data corruption or loss incidents quickly and effectively.

7. Data Verification and Integrity Checks: Performing periodic verification and integrity checks on compressed backup files helps ensure the reliability and integrity of archived data. By verifying the integrity of compressed files using checksums or hash functions, organizations can detect and mitigate data corruption or tampering issues. Regular integrity checks provide assurance that archived data remains intact and accessible when needed for restoration or recovery purposes.

In conclusion, leveraging compressed files in archiving and backup strategies enables organizations to optimize storage efficiency, enhance data protection, and streamline backup processes. By implementing data compression, incremental backups, scheduled backup jobs, offsite storage, encryption, version control, and integrity checks, organizations can establish robust and reliable backup solutions that protect against data loss and ensure business continuity. Compressed files serve as a versatile and efficient means of preserving and safeguarding critical data assets in today's data-driven world.
